diff options
author | Jelmer Vernooij <jelmer@samba.org> | 2007-12-24 11:02:52 -0600 |
---|---|---|
committer | Stefan Metzmacher <metze@samba.org> | 2007-12-26 11:57:04 -0600 |
commit | 59efa6e5d074f9f0fbc0b5fd2b5bcdc9d78b95e3 (patch) | |
tree | 2569ef771a66ee66e1b57672c4d475a083789d59 /source4/scripting/python/samba/tests/samba3.py | |
parent | a822a14d1ec7e2635c3d004cc7488e4fd27b8d16 (diff) | |
download | samba-59efa6e5d074f9f0fbc0b5fd2b5bcdc9d78b95e3.tar.gz samba-59efa6e5d074f9f0fbc0b5fd2b5bcdc9d78b95e3.tar.xz samba-59efa6e5d074f9f0fbc0b5fd2b5bcdc9d78b95e3.zip |
r26585: Fix samba3.python tests.
(This used to be commit 231ec0777b7d1fb1297e3a974871b8735a386cfa)
Diffstat (limited to 'source4/scripting/python/samba/tests/samba3.py')
-rw-r--r-- | source4/scripting/python/samba/tests/samba3.py | 10 |
1 files changed, 7 insertions, 3 deletions
diff --git a/source4/scripting/python/samba/tests/samba3.py b/source4/scripting/python/samba/tests/samba3.py index c6b6281c603..0d56ca91173 100644 --- a/source4/scripting/python/samba/tests/samba3.py +++ b/source4/scripting/python/samba/tests/samba3.py @@ -22,16 +22,20 @@ from samba.samba3 import GroupMappingDatabase, Registry, PolicyDatabase import os DATADIR=os.path.join(os.path.dirname(__file__), "../../../../../testdata/samba3") +print "Samba 3 data dir: %s" % DATADIR class RegistryTestCase(unittest.TestCase): def setUp(self): self.registry = Registry(os.path.join(DATADIR, "registry.tdb")) + def tearDown(self): + self.registry.close() + def test_length(self): self.assertEquals(28, len(self.registry)) def test_keys(self): - self.assertEquals([], self.registry.keys()) + self.assertTrue("HKLM" in self.registry.keys()) class PolicyTestCase(unittest.TestCase): @@ -45,10 +49,10 @@ class PolicyTestCase(unittest.TestCase): self.assertEquals(self.policy.refuse_machine_password_change, 0) self.assertEquals(self.policy.reset_count_minutes, 0) self.assertEquals(self.policy.disconnect_time, -1) - self.assertEquals(self.policy.user_must_logon_to_change_password, 0) + self.assertEquals(self.policy.user_must_logon_to_change_password, None) self.assertEquals(self.policy.password_history, 0) self.assertEquals(self.policy.lockout_duration, 0) - self.assertEquals(self.policy.bad_lockout_minutes, 0) + self.assertEquals(self.policy.bad_lockout_minutes, None) class GroupsTestCase(unittest.TestCase): |